In Context

4 that lie upon beds of ivory, and stretch themselves upon their couches, and eat the lambs out of the flock, and the calves out of the midst of the stall;

5 that sing idle songs to the sound of the viol; that devise for themselves instruments of music, like David;

6 that drink wine in bowls, and anoint themselves with the chief ointments; but they are not grieved for the affliction of Joseph.

7 Therefore now shall they go captive with the first that go captive, and the revelry of them that stretched themselves shall pass away.

8 The Lord GOD hath sworn by himself, saith the LORD, the God of hosts; I abhor the excellency of Jacob, and hate his palaces: therefore will I deliver up the city with all that is therein.

9 And it shall come to pass, if there remain ten men in one house, that they shall die.
